Problem: having issues reconnecting to bluetooth headset after disconnect

I've been using bluetooth headsets with my Vibrant for a while with no issues. Lately (past month or so) I've had a lot of problems getting headsets to connect.

I have a few headsets - Plantronics Voyager Pro, Etycom Etyblu2, a few cheaper ones. I'm mainly using the Etyblu2 right now. Once connected the headset works fine. But if I try to connect it after having the headset off for a while, it wont connect - the headset will not connect to the phone when tapping the power button. The phone will not connect to the headset, neither by connecting to the etyblu2 entry in the bluetooth menu, or by doing a "scan devices".

I just disabled bluetooth, waited 10 minutes, and reenabled it and it reconnected right away. What the heck?

I noticed something - when the phone is working, I can press the "scan devices" button and it'll say "scanning devices", and show the devices in my house (including my laptop). When the phone is glitching, clicking on the "scan devices" button does nothing (the 'scanning devices' doesn't show) and it only shows my remembered/paired devices, but nothing else in the house. Seems like bluetooth at that moment is not functioning correctly.

Anyone have ideas why this is happening? Anyone see similar problems? I know to disable & reenable bluetooth to get it working, but I'd really like to fix this problem if I can.

As a followup, I've been noticing some patterns.

If the phone's BT has been on a while, then the headset will not reconnect. I turn the phone's BT off, then on, then turn the headset on - nearly always reconnects quickly.

Twice today I've been on a call talking on my headset, and the audio switched over to the phone. The headset was still connected, the battery was fully charged, and neither made the connect/disconnect BT sound. But I had to turn the headset off/on to reconnect. Weird.

I wonder if this is all due to my etyblu2, or the vibrant, or the teamwhisky froyo build I'm using (bionix v). I'd love to get a new headset, but not if I'm still going to get the same problems.
